In The Money vs. Out of Money Option Contracts on Repligen

Analyzing Repligen's in-the-money options over time can help investors to take a profitable long position in Repligen regardless of its overall volatility. This is especially true when Repligen's options are deep in the money. These options can be identified using deltas that are over 0.75. Deep in-the-money Repligen's options could be used as guardians of the underlying stock as they move almost dollar for dollar with Repligen's stock while costing only a fraction of its price.
Please note that buying 'in-the-money' options on Repligen lessens the impact of time decay, as they carry both intrinsic and time value. So, even if Repligen's value remains static through the expiration date, the investor can close an 'in-the-money' option to avoid a potential loss. However, in-the-money Repligen contracts are usually more expensive to enter than their out-of-the-money counterparts. So keep in mind that while the payoffs on an in-the-money trade can be high, the investors could ultimately experience a more consequential loss if Repligen Stock moves the wrong way.
